Oded Ezer in two simultaneous solo exhibitions in Brazil
8 January 2012
"Oded Ezer: Tipocriaturas " (Oded Ezer : Typocreatures) are two solo exhibitions, both take place simultaneously, in Sao Paulo and Brasilia, starting last week. Curated by the wonderful Ruth Klotzel, they a show wide range of his commercial and experimental typographic projects from recent years, including Typoplastic Surgeries, Biotypography, Typosperma, I (heart) Milton… and many more.
Some words from curator Ruth Klotzel about the Typocreatures exhibition:
"Oded Ezer's work take us to wonderland, to a place where inanimate objects gain the right to be part if the living world. Letters can be generated in a biological system and raise up from the surface becoming live creatures.
"Working restless, he reveals the real meaning of experimentalism, so banalized nowadays, discovering new paths, new meanings, new attitudes. Summarizing, as he himself affirms, he plays seriously, like a 6 year old boy."
